We're buying land in Desert Hot Springs so we wanted an inexpensive place to stay for a few days, something around $100 a night or less. The Quality Inn looked like it would meet the bill.
I didn't expect it to be a luxury place...on that grounds, I wasn't disappointed. The staff seemed a bit overwhelmed just handling three travelers checking in, the windows were flimsy, the bathrooms a bit run down, and the furniture cheap. Also, it's hard to park near the stairs to the second floor so lugging up your luggage isn't the most convenient thing. But the TV worked, the free wireless internet was great to have, the pool area was nice enough, and it's in a convenient part of Palm Springs with lovely views of the mountains (like most places in February, it's hard to go wrong just being in the desert listening to the morning birds.)
They give you a 10% discount on the Carrows next door, but skip Carrows - which if you ask me is about three notches below Applebees - and drive down Palm Canyon to the Rock Garden Cafe - much much better place for breakfast with an outdoor garden cafe and prices not much different.
On the whole I wish we could have found a nicer place for the money, but so far, I haven't found one in Palm Springs in the high season. I'll probably try some other bargain place when I'm in town again.
